Black Forest

A beautiful confection made with layers of liquor-moistened chocolate sponge cake, sweetened whipped cream and maraschino cherries, topped with chocolate curls and chocolate shavings.

Did you know that the Black Forest Cake was not directly named after the Black Forest mountain range in Southwestern Germany? Instead, the cake’s name was derived from the specialty liquor of that region, known as Schwarzwälder Kirsch(wasser), which is distilled from tart cherries.

White Forest

One of the most welcome piece of news I’ve received lately is that Red Ribbon’s White Forest Cake is now available!

Inspired by the Black Forest Cake, it is made with layers of white chiffon cake, sweetened whipped cream frosting and maraschino cherries, decorated with white chocolate swirls and white chocolate shavings.

It’s a delicately elegant and sweet treat that’s sure to enchant everyone at the table!

About Grab

Grab is the leading super app in Southeast Asia, providing everyday services that matter most to consumers. Today, the Grab app has been downloaded onto over 185 million mobile devices, giving users access to over 9 million drivers, merchants and agents. Grab offers the widest range of on-demand transport services in the region, in addition to food, package, grocery delivery services, mobile payments and financial services across 339 cities in eight countries.
